Die Benutzeroberfläche (UI) der geschützten Bestätigung besteht aus sechs erforderlichen Elementen. Einige Elemente können angepasst werden, es gibt jedoch Anforderungen, die befolgt werden müssen. Befolgen Sie beim Anpassen der Benutzeroberfläche die folgenden Richtlinien und stellen Sie sicher, dass die Anforderungen erfüllt sind. Wenn ein Element mit „Anforderung“ gekennzeichnet ist: Dieses Element muss die aufgeführte Eigenschaft verwenden.
In den folgenden Richtlinien wird die Schriftfamilie Roboto verwendet, die Sie unter fonts.google.com herunterladen können.
Benutzeroberfläche mit Hardwaretasten
Android Protected Confirmation kann Hardwaretasten am Gerät zum Bestätigen und Abbrechen von Eingaben verwenden.
Symbole
Schild-Symbol
Symbol | |
---|---|
Herunterladen | Sicherheitsschild |
Symbolgröße | 32dp |
Pfeilsymbol
Symbol | |
---|---|
Herunterladen | Tastaturpfeil nach rechts |
Symbolgröße | 24dp |
Eckenradius des Containers | 4dp |
Eingabenachrichten
Bei der geschützten Bestätigung werden zwei Eingabetypen verwendet: Bestätigen und Abbrechen.
Bestätigungszeichenfolge
Diese Meldung muss angeben, welche Schaltfläche als Bestätigung verwendet wird.
Nachricht | Zum Bestätigen zweimal (Taste) drücken |
---|---|
Maximale Länge | Voraussetzung: Die Bestätigungsnachricht darf nicht mehr als zwei Zeilen umfassen. |
Farbe | #000000 87% |
Schriftart | Roboto-Medium |
Schriftgröße | Bedarf: 14sp |
Zeilenhöhe | Anforderung: 20dp |
Zeichenfolge abbrechen
Die Abbruchmeldung muss deutlich sichtbar und leicht von der Bestätigungsschaltfläche zu unterscheiden sein. Verwenden Sie die folgenden Eigenschaften zusammen mit dem einzelnen Wort Cancel .
Nachricht | Stornieren |
---|---|
Farbe | #000000 87% |
Schriftart | Roboto-Medium |
Schriftgröße | Bedarf: 14sp |
Zeilenhöhe | Anforderung: 20 dp |
Überschrift
Fügen Sie den Headertext „Android Protected-Bestätigung“ in die vertrauenswürdige Benutzeroberfläche ein, um die Funktion zu identifizieren. Verwenden Sie die folgenden Eigenschaften für den Kopftext.
Nachricht | Voraussetzung: Android Protected Bestätigung |
---|---|
Farbe | #000000 87% |
Schriftart | Roboto-Regular |
Schriftgröße | Bedarf: 22sp |
Zeilenhöhe | Anforderung: 28dp |
Hauptteil
Verwenden Sie die folgenden Eigenschaften, wenn Sie das Textkörperelement implementieren. Die eigentliche Nachricht wird vom API-Entwickler (App-Entwickler) geschrieben.
Nachricht | Der Textkörper wird vom App-Entwickler bereitgestellt und nennt sich „Geschützte Bestätigung“. |
---|---|
Farbe | #000000 87% |
Schriftart | Roboto-Regular |
Schriftgröße | Bedarf: 16sp |
Zeilenhöhe | Anforderung: 24dp |
Untertiteltext
Erklären Sie mithilfe des Untertiteltexts, warum dem Benutzer der Bildschirm „Geschützte Bestätigung“ angezeigt wird. Platzieren Sie diesen Text am unteren Bildschirmrand und verwenden Sie die folgenden Eigenschaften.
Nachricht | Voraussetzung: Diese Bestätigung bietet eine zusätzliche Sicherheitsebene für die Aktion, die Sie durchführen möchten. |
---|---|
Maximale Länge | Voraussetzung: Die Bestätigungsnachricht darf nicht mehr als vier Zeilen umfassen. |
Farbe | #000000 87% |
Schriftart | Roboto-Regular |
Schriftgröße | Bedarf: 14sp |
Zeilenhöhe | Anforderung: 20dp |
Benutzeroberfläche mit Softwaretasten
Android Protected Confirmation kann Softwaretasten zum Bestätigen und Abbrechen von Eingaben verwenden. Die folgenden Richtlinien beschreiben die Benutzeroberfläche mithilfe von Softwareschaltflächen.
Schild-Symbol
Laden Sie das Symbol-Asset unter Android Protected Confirmation Shield Icon herunter. Platzieren Sie das Symbol oben auf dem Bildschirm.
Das Schildsymbol „Geschützte Bestätigung“ ist ein erforderliches Element. Die Farbe des Schildes kann individuell angepasst werden, es muss jedoch deutlich sichtbar sein.
Eingang
Nutzen Sie für die Bestätigungs- und Abbrucheingaben die Form einer primären und sekundären Schaltfläche.
Knopfbeschriftung | Verwenden Sie für Schaltflächenbeschriftungen die Groß-/Kleinschreibung. |
---|---|
Knopfradius | 4dp |
Akzentfarbe | #1a73e8 |
Schriftart | Roboto-Medium |
Schriftgröße | Bedarf: 14sp |
Überschrift
Fügen Sie den Headertext „Android Protected-Bestätigung“ in die vertrauenswürdige Benutzeroberfläche ein, um die Funktion zu identifizieren. Verwenden Sie die folgenden Eigenschaften für den Kopftext.
Nachricht | Voraussetzung: Android Protected Bestätigung |
---|---|
Farbe | #000000 87% |
Schriftart | Roboto-Medium |
Schriftgröße | Bedarf: 24sp |
Zeilenhöhe | Anforderung: 20dp |
Hauptteil
Verwenden Sie die folgenden Eigenschaften, wenn Sie das Textkörperelement implementieren. Die eigentliche Nachricht wird vom App-Entwickler geschrieben.
Nachricht | Der Textkörper wird vom App-Entwickler mit der Bezeichnung „Protected Confirmation“ bereitgestellt |
---|---|
Farbe | #000000 87% |
Schriftart | Roboto-Medium |
Schriftgröße | Bedarf: 16sp |
Zeilenhöhe | Anforderung: 24dp |
Untertiteltext
Erklären Sie mithilfe des Untertiteltexts, warum dem Benutzer der Bildschirm „Geschützte Bestätigung“ angezeigt wird. Platzieren Sie diesen Text am unteren Bildschirmrand und verwenden Sie die folgenden Eigenschaften.
Nachricht | Voraussetzung: Diese Bestätigung bietet eine zusätzliche Sicherheitsebene für die Aktion, die Sie durchführen möchten. |
---|---|
Maximale Länge | Voraussetzung: Die Bestätigungsnachricht darf nicht mehr als vier Zeilen umfassen. |
Farbe | #000000 54% |
Schriftart | Roboto-Medium |
Schriftgröße | Bedarf: 14sp |
Zeilenhöhe | Anforderung: 20dp |
Lokalisierung
Lokalisierungen für die beschriebenen Komponenten finden Sie in einer eigenständigen C-Implementierung einer Lookup-Tabelle als Teil von AOSP .